Simplified Explanation

The patent application describes a light-emitting display apparatus with a thin film transistor (TFT) substrate and a color filter substrate. The TFT substrate contains pixels with emission and non-emission regions, while the color filter substrate includes a color filter layer and a black matrix with an eaves structure.

Original Abstract Submitted

A light emitting display apparatus can include a thin film transistor (TFT) substrate and a color filter substrate. The TFT substrate can include a plurality of pixels, where each pixel includes an emission region and a non-emission region. The color filter substrate can include an upper substrate opposite to the TFT substrate, a color filter layer on the upper substrate, and a black matrix dividing the color filter layer. The black matrix can have an eaves structure.
